Birth of the Corps
Tun Tavern, Philadelphia
On November 10, 1775, the Second Continental Congress passes a resolution to raise two battalions of Marines. Captain Samuel Nicholas begins recruiting at Tun Tavern.

Marine Corps Recruit Training
The longest and most physically demanding basic training of any U.S. military branch. Two locations: MCRD Parris Island, SC or MCRD San Diego, CA.
Phase 1: Forming
Introduction to Marine Corps values, customs, and discipline. Physical training begins. MCMAP tan belt. Marine Corps history and core values instruction.
